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
187745 32251 22361877363
20918356829 9941
20918356829 9941
077228 2963323846 05149
All about undefined
Interested in learning more?
20918356829 9941
077228 2963323846 05149
See more
3794 507 47
02460428 035495 38824404 894235385 418214
See more
82471632 3730 7473424493
021322 9378 565
See more